The wrapping presents meme has become a staple of online humor, turning the everyday routine of gift packaging into a burst of chaotic celebration. People use these images and short videos to exaggerate the drama of finally cutting through tape, paper, and ribbons.
Unlike simple reaction photos, wrapping presents memes often highlight the escalation from calm preparation to energetic relief, making them easy to remix for any holiday, birthday, or office milestone.
Defining the Wrapping Presents Meme Format
Before exploring examples and cultural impact, it is helpful to clarify how these memes are structured and shared across platforms.
Core Visual and Textual Elements
Most wrapping presents memes pair a progressively intense series of photos or frames with a short, punchy caption that mirrors the feelings of anticipation and release.
Origin Timeline of Wrapping Presents Humor
The meme format gained traction as people used side-by-side images to document the tiny victories and frustrations of holiday preparation.
Spread on Social Platforms
From Twitter to TikTok, users stitched, remixed, and captioned wrapping sequences to hype everything from secret Santa swaps to surprise product launches.

Visual Style and Editing Trends
Design choices in these memes amplify the emotional journey from boredom to excitement.
Color Palettes and Transitions
Muted, desaturated opening frames often explode into bright, saturated close-ups, guiding the viewer from calm to chaos.
Behavioral Psychology Behind the Laugh
Understanding why these memes resonate reveals how they tap into everyday emotional cycles.
Anticipation and Release Mechanisms
The slow build-up of cutting tape or untying knots mirrors mini-narratives of tension and relief, encouraging viewers to share their own versions.
Leveraging the Meme for Creative Projects
Anyone can adapt the structure of wrapping presents memes for storytelling, education, or community engagement.
- Map a clear emotional arc from setup to punchline.
- Choose visuals that highlight contrast, such as calm versus chaos.
- Use concise captions that match the pacing of each image or clip.
- Test timing and transitions to maximize the comedic or surprising effect.
